Seventh Graders Prefer Experimenting What is Newtonis hrst law of motion? How are mono- tremes different from other mammals? if you were a seventh grader studying life or physical science, you would know the answers to these questions. A seventh graders year consisted of a one semester study of life science and another semester of physical science. When Marcia Krisher's class was studying life science, the students participated in a three day project involv- ing a hay infusion microscope study. Also, in this unit, the class dissected earthworms and flowers. Mrs. Krisher stated, I enjoy teaching science be- cause I'm always learning something myself. Mr. James Stesch's life science class did a unit on mammals, studied cells and did microscope studies. When Mrs. Sharon Schmidt's class studied physical science, they studied Newtonis three laws of motion. They did such things as propelling blocks along smooth surfaces, working with pullies and performing other simple experiments. iii like science because it helps kids learn to think by doing the hands oni activities that we do and analyzing their results. stated Mrs. Schmidt. Mr. Michael Buzene's physical science class worked with simple machines, did simple experiments and studied about Newton and other famous inventors.
